In alignment with the objectives of the SOAR – Skilling for AI Readiness programme of the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ship (MSDE) and NCVET, the course titled “Generative AI for Inclusive Digital Participation” has been developed by the Skill Council for Persons with Disabilities with a focused emphasis on AI for inclusivity, particularly for Persons with Disabilities (PwDs).

The initiative supports national efforts to promote responsible, ethical, and accessible adoption of Artificial Intelligence in learning, work, and daily life.

Course Overview

The course is designed to enable PwDs to understand and use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Generative AI (Gen AI) confidently in daily life, learning, work, employability, and entrepreneurship. It follows an inclusive, learner-friendly, and modular structure, aligned with NCVET standards, and integrates practical activities, real-life examples, reflections, and assistive tools to ensure ease of learning and real-world relevance.

The curriculum covers foundational concepts of AI and Gen AI, AI-based assistive technologies and accessibility features, digital and data literacy, ethical, safe, and responsible use of AI, productivity and communication using Gen AI tools, career development and employability support, and entrepreneurship opportunities enabled through Gen AI.

The course aims to promote independence, confidence, and inclusive digital participation among learners across different disability categories.
